Yascha Mounk and Olivier Roy discuss the rise of the French right.
In this week’s conversation, Yascha Mounk and Olivier Roy discuss how the new European far-right differs from the old; the French concept of laïcité, or secularism, and whether it goes too far in curtailing public religious practices; and whether a new appeal to universal values and compromise is possible in societies fragmented by identity politics.
